Great Tour!

We had a large group 13 of us and did the cave tubing and Altun Ha tour. We had a blast with our guides Jerry and Roberto. Just a heads up this tour has a lot of driving involved. 3 plus hours. The only complaints I have is our van was pretty packed and we were lucky one of the people in our party had to stay on the ship because they weren’t feeling well. Even with one person sitting this one out our guide Jerry had to stand the whole time. We also had to fuel up on our way back to the ship which I think is a little odd. Would make sense to have the van ready to go for the day. Enough of the negative stuff. The caves are AMAZING and our guides were very knowledgeable and please understand they are pulling you through the river and caves while telling you the history of the area. A lot of work for these folks and they were great! Here is a great tip. Our guides asked us if we wanted to have our tubes hauled up for us by a local so our hands would be free to take pictures ect. I highly recommend doing this not only does it help someone out it makes the 25 min hike a lot easier. Cost was $5 per couple and worth every penny. After the caves it was off to the ruins and WOW! Again our guides Jerry and Roberto were very informative with all the history of the site. We were able to spend about 45 min at the site which was plenty. Then it was off for the hour van ride back to the ship. We were running low on time so our lunch was to go and we picked it up and ate in the van. We made it back to port with 20 min to spare. My only advise is be prepared for a lot of driving time and also be to the pick up site as early as you can so you get the full experience. We had a blast and loved our guides!
